Go//STRIDE available for events!
Go//Stride, is a new full body cardio + core workout in the Whole Foods/AI Friedman/Kohl’s shopping center in Port Chester.
Go//Stride is an intense yet low impact total body cardio + core workout which is suitable for all fitness levels and will improve endurance and strengthen and tone the body. In addition to holding daily classes, Go//STRIDE holds private events led by an instructor for up to 42 people. Classes are 50 minutes long and include 40 to 42 minutes on a strider, followed by 5 to 7 minutes of weights and 3 minutes of stretching. The studio has a large and attractive reception area for socializing after an event.
